CHAPTER XVI.
Signs of an impending revolution, which, like all revolutions, seems to come of a sudden, though its causes have long been at work; and to go off in a tantrum, though its effects must run on to the end of a history.
Lionel could not find in the toy-shops of the village a doll good enough to satisfy his liberal inclinations, but he bought one which amply contented the humbler aspirations of Sophy.

He then strolled to the post-office.

There were several letters for Vance; one for himself in his mother's handwriting.

He delayed opening it for the moment.

The day was far advanced Sophy must be hungry.
